- 1、本文档共6页,可阅读全部内容。
- 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 5、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 6、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 7、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 8、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
PAGE
1-
NXTInstructionManualChinese
一、概述
NXT是一种基于乐高积木的机器人教育平台,旨在为青少年和成人提供一种互动的、富有创造性的学习体验。通过使用NXT机器人,用户可以学习编程、逻辑思维、机械设计和团队协作等技能。NXT机器人由多个模块组成,包括一个控制模块、多个传感器模块和执行器模块,用户可以根据自己的需求将这些模块组合成不同的机器人。NXT控制模块内置了一个强大的处理器,支持多种编程语言,包括图形化编程和文本编程,使得即使是编程初学者也能够轻松上手。此外,NXT平台还提供了丰富的教程、案例和社区支持,帮助用户在探索机器人世界的道路上不断进步。
NXT机器人教育平台具有以下特点:
(1)灵活性与可扩展性:NXT机器人可以轻松地与其他乐高积木兼容,用户可以根据自己的创意和需求添加更多的模块和组件,从而扩展机器人的功能和性能。
(2)互动性与趣味性:NXT机器人能够与用户进行互动,通过传感器收集环境信息,并通过执行器执行相应的动作,让用户感受到科技带来的乐趣。
(3)实用性与教育性:NXT机器人适用于各种教育场景,如学校课程、课外活动、科技竞赛等,帮助用户在实践中学到知识,培养解决问题的能力。
NXT机器人教育平台的应用领域广泛,包括但不限于以下方面:
(1)机器人编程教育:通过NXT机器人,学生可以学习编程语言、算法和数据结构,提高逻辑思维和解决问题的能力。
(2)创新设计实践:用户可以利用NXT机器人进行创新设计,如制作自动化工具、智能家居系统等,培养创新精神和实践能力。
(3)科技竞赛与展示:NXT机器人可以用于各种科技竞赛,如机器人足球比赛、机器人舞蹈表演等,展示学生的科技实力和团队协作精神。
二、硬件安装与连接
在开始使用NXT机器人之前,了解如何正确安装和连接硬件是至关重要的。以下是一些详细的步骤和注意事项:
(1)首先准备所有必要的硬件组件,包括NXT控制模块、传感器模块、执行器模块、连接线、电源和乐高积木。确保所有组件都完好无损,没有损坏。
(2)将NXT控制模块插入到乐高积木的槽口中,确保模块稳固地固定在基座上。接着,将传感器模块和执行器模块按照需要插入到控制模块的相应接口上。常见的传感器包括红外传感器、触觉传感器和颜色传感器,而执行器则包括电机和伺服电机。
(3)使用连接线将传感器和执行器模块与控制模块连接起来。注意,不同类型的模块可能需要不同长度的连接线。在连接过程中,确保所有连接线都牢固地插入到相应的接口中,避免松动。
接下来,进行电源的连接和电池的安装:
(1)将NXT控制模块的电源接口与外部电源适配器连接,确保电源适配器与电源插座相匹配。如果使用电池供电,请将适当的电池插入到控制模块的电池仓中。
(2)在连接外部电源或安装电池之前,请确保NXT控制模块处于关闭状态。连接电源后,打开控制模块,此时控制模块会进行自检,并显示相应的启动画面。
最后,检查整个硬件系统的连接状态:
(1)确认所有模块都已正确插入到控制模块的接口中,且连接线没有松动。检查传感器和执行器是否能够正常工作,例如,尝试使用红外传感器检测障碍物或使用电机转动。
(2)在连接过程中,如果遇到任何问题,如模块无法插入或连接线断裂,请立即停止操作,检查原因并进行相应的修复。确保在操作过程中遵循安全规范,避免触电或受伤。
完成以上步骤后,NXT机器人的硬件安装和连接工作就基本完成了。接下来,可以开始配置软件和编写程序,让NXT机器人按照预期执行任务。在整个过程中,务必保持耐心和细心,以确保机器人的稳定运行。
三、软件配置与编程
(1)在使用NXT机器人进行编程之前,需要安装NXT软件套件,该套件包括图形化编程环境和文本编程环境。图形化编程环境提供了直观的编程界面,用户可以通过拖放编程块来创建程序。例如,使用“移动”编程块可以让机器人向前移动一定距离,使用“等待”编程块可以让机器人暂停执行,等待一段时间。
(2)以一个简单的案例为例,假设我们要编写一个让NXT机器人沿着直线路径移动的程序。首先,选择“移动”编程块,设置移动距离为100厘米。接着,添加一个“转向”编程块,设置转向角度为90度,以便机器人转向。重复上述步骤,添加更多的“移动”和“转向”编程块,以创建一个完整的直线路径。
(3)在文本编程环境中,用户可以使用诸如Python或Java等编程语言来编写程序。例如,使用Python编写一个简单的程序,可以让NXT机器人检测到前方有障碍物时停止移动。程序代码可能如下所示:
```python
fromnxtimport*
robot=Robot()
ultrasonic=UltrasonicSensor(robot,port=1)
whileTrue:
distance=ultra
您可能关注的文档
最近下载
- 【云合数据-2025研报】2024年长剧集网播年度观察.pdf
- 铷铯及其化合物,中国前8强生产商排名及市场份额调研数据.docx
- AQ 1064-2008 煤矿用防爆柴油机无轨胶轮车安全使用规范.pdf VIP
- 面瘫(面神经麻痹)中医临床路径.pdf
- 面瘫(周围性面神经炎)-中医诊疗指南-等级评审.pdf
- 众泰-T600-产品使用说明书-T600 2.0T 豪华型DCT-JNJ6460QT-T600车系使用手册20131201.pdf
- (2025新版本)人教版一年级数学下册全册教案.doc
- 自学考试专题:微生物遗传与育种复习题含答案.doc
- 《微生物的遗传变异和育种》考试复习题库资料及答案.pdf
- CRRT枸橼酸凝.ppt
文档评论(0)